2012-03-20 329 views
3

只要用戶沒有蜂窩或WiFi連接,Apple的內置應用程序就會顯示一條彈出消息。它看起來是這樣的:如何彈出「蜂窩數據已關閉」警告消息?

「蜂窩數據網絡關閉後

開啓蜂窩數據或使用Wi-Fi訪問數據

[設定] [OK]」

點擊設置按鈕打開設置面板。

這是一個系統彈出窗口嗎?我如何在自己的應用程序中使用它?

我已經在使用UIRequiresPersistentWiFi,但它使用了飛行模式打開時顯示的不同類型的消息。

謝謝!

+0

您有可能發佈您查詢可訪問性API的代碼嗎? – 2014-11-19 00:20:41

回答

0

看看Apple的示例代碼中的Reachability示例。它會給你所有你需要的代碼來確定你是否連接到互聯網。

+0

嗨,謝謝你的回答。不幸的是,這不是我要找的。我已經在使用可達性來確定連通性。但是我在文章中描述的功能似乎是一個操作系統級別的消息框,我正在尋找一種使用它的方式,以便我的應用程序體驗與Apple一致。 – djcouchycouch 2012-03-20 20:28:16

+0

您可能想要查看TSAlertView,它允許您自定義自己的警報,使其看起來像Apple一樣,或者像其他任何坦率的東西一樣。 https://github.com/TomSwift/TSAlertView – 2012-03-21 13:47:58